
A row has broken out over the appointment of a chief pharmacist at Noble’s Hospital.
The role’s being advertised internally within the health department with the Health Minister David Anderson believing it will attract candidates of sufficient standard.
However, Michael MHK David Cannan insists it should be advertised on a wider scale in the interest of patient care.
